The mean RMSE between presurgical and postsurgical stone casts arches with 4 versus 6 implants were found to beAbstract: Purpose: To assess the accuracy of template‐guided implant surgery for edentulous arches. Materials and Methods: The stone master casts of 25 edentulous arches treated with either 4 or 6 implants with CBCT generated template‐guided surgery were included in this observational cohort study. The stone casts generated from the surgical templates (group one) prior to implant placement were digitized into Standard Tesselation (STL) files with a reference scanner. For comparison, the stone master casts derived from intraoral complete‐arch impressions after implant placement (group two) were also digitized. The resultant STL files were superimposed and best‐fit‐alignment algorithm was used to quantify the 3D deviations present between the two groups. Descriptive statistics were computed for all categorical variables. Due to the presence of nonindependent samples between maxillary and mandibular casts, a mixed‐effects model was used. Results: Deviations between the implant analogs of the stone casts representing digitally planned versus actually placed implants were found. The mean root‐mean‐square error (RMSE) between all 25 arches was found to be 0.2 mm (SD ± 0.15). The mean RMSE between presurgical and postsurgical maxillary stone casts were 0.19 ± 0.15 mm, while between mandibular stone casts were 0.21 ± 0.16 mm and were not significant ( p = 0.67). The mean RMSE between presurgical and postsurgical stone casts arches with 4 versus 6 implants were found to be significant ( p = 0.01). Conclusions: According to the results of the study and based on the amount of 3D deviations between the digitally planned implant positions and the actually placed implants, template‐guided surgery is a safe treatment modality for implant placement in edentulous arches. … (more)
